Similarity to Dazed and Confused (1993): Both films feature a scene in which four characters marvel over a broken paddle in very similar ways. In Dazed and Confused, Pink points out that Benny's shop class paddle has a hairline fraction from an off screen freshman hazing. In Everybody Wants Some!!, Jake points out the split handle of McReynolds' ping pong paddle after he throws it in a rage.

The band playing in the club scene are The Subways with their song "Rock and Roll Queen".
-
Actor Matt King, who plays Cookie in this film, actually played director Guy Ritchie on Star Stories: The Wife's Life (2006). Ritchie mentions in the director's commentary that he was unaware of this until after production had wrapped.
-
Jason Statham turned down a role in the film due to scheduling conflicts with Death Race (2008).
-
-
Christopher Nolan said that it was his performance in this film that convinced him to cast Tom Hardy in Inception (2010) and The Dark Knight Rises (2012).
-
The movie makes recurring use of the Black Strobe song "I'm a Man" in the soundtrack. Black Strobe became famous in the 1990s for their song "Me and Madonna", referring to the famous singer, Guy Ritchie's former wife.
-
Uri (Karel Roden)'s painting, an important connection of the parties involved in the plot, is never shown in the movie.
-
Toby Kebbell (Johnny Quid) and Jimi Mistry (the Councillor) also worked together on episode 1.3, Black Mirror: The Entire History of You (2011), of Black Mirror (2011) as Liam & Paul respectively.
-
According to director Guy Ritchie, this is the first in a trilogy. Before the credits, there is a title card that reads "The Wild Bunch will return in The Real RockNRolla", hinting that this will be the title of the next installment.
-
The character Uri (Karel Roden) appears to be inspired by real-life Russian businessman Roman Abramovich. He physically resembles Abramovich and conducts a business meeting at a soccer stadium which echoes Abramovich's status as owner of Chelsea FC.
-
On the day of filming the sex scene, Gerard Butler had a nasty throat infection and Thandie Newton refused to kiss him. Guy Ritchie then improvised and revised the scene into the very funny montage.
-
After stealing the second money delivery to Uri (Karel Roden) from the Russian heavies and cutting the handcuffs off of one briefcase, the Wild Bunch eventually end up running off on foot in three directions. Both Handsome Bob (Tom Hardy) and Mumbles (Idris Elba) are clearly carrying briefcases with the handcuff chain hanging from the handles, presumably because they cut the chains rather than the handcuffs.
-
Mark Strong and Tom Hardy appeared together in Tinker Tailor Soldier Spy (2011) although they never shared any screen time together.
-
The house number where One-Two lives is three four.
-
The club scene where "Rock and Roll Queen" plays was actually filmed at The Subways live show in Bournemouth. They had to play the song twice.
-
Guy Ritchie: Man on bicycle riding past Roman and Mickey as they approach Johnny's crack house.
-
Both Idris Elba & Tom Hardy starred in productions named "The Take": Idris in a 2016 movie, Takers (2010), and Tom in a 2009 mini-series, The Take (2009).
-
Both Tom Hardy and Idris Elba have played villains in Star Trek movies and, along with Mark Strong and Gerard Butler, played movie characters based on comic books or graphic novels: Tom Hardy - Bane in The Dark Knight Rises (2012)Idris Elba - Heimdall in the Marvel Cinematic UniverseMark Strong - Sinestro in Green Lantern (2011)Gerard Butler - Leonidas in 300 (2006).
-
There are two characters whose names are a reference to characters in other movies. The character Handsome Bob (Tom Hardy) is a possible reference to Jason Statham who played Handsome Rob in The Italian Job (2003), and the character Fred the Head is similar to Doug the Head in Ritchie's previous film Snatch (2000).
